@import url("https://fonts.googleapis.com/css2?family=Cormorant+Garamond:wght@600;700&family=Inter:wght@400;500;600&display=swap");body:has(.choco-container){background-color:#0f172a;margin:0;padding:0}.choco-container{font-family:Inter,sans-serif;color:#ffffff;background-color:#0f172a;width:100%;overflow-x:hidden}.choco-container a,.choco-container button{color:#ffffff}.choco-container .btn-navy{color:#0f172a}.choco-container .bento-card{background-color:#818cf8;color:#0f172a;border-radius:32px;padding:2rem}.choco-container .bento-card-dark{background-color:#1e1b4b;color:#ffffff;border-radius:32px;padding:2rem}.choco-container .bento-card-white{background-color:#ffffff;color:#0f172a;border-radius:32px;padding:2rem}.choco-container .text-display{font-family:Cormorant Garamond,serif;font-weight:700}html[data-choco-theme=light] body{background-color:#ffffff!important}html[data-choco-theme=light] .choco-container{background-color:#ffffff;color:#0f172a}body:has(.choco-container[data-theme=light]){background-color:#ffffff}.choco-container[data-theme=light]{background-color:#ffffff;color:#0f172a}.choco-container[data-theme=light] a,.choco-container[data-theme=light] button{color:#0f172a}.choco-container[data-theme=light] .bg-\[\#0f172a\]{background-color:#f8fafc!important}.choco-container[data-theme=light] .bg-\[\#0a0f1e\]{background-color:#f1f5f9!important}.choco-container[data-theme=light] .bg-\[\#0f172a\]\/80{background-color:rgba(255,255,255,.92)!important}.choco-container[data-theme=light] .bento-card-dark{background-color:#e2e8f0;color:#0f172a}.choco-container[data-theme=light] .text-white{color:#0f172a!important}.choco-container[data-theme=light] .text-white\/70{color:rgba(15,23,42,.7)!important}.choco-container[data-theme=light] .text-white\/60{color:rgba(15,23,42,.6)!important}.choco-container[data-theme=light] .text-white\/40{color:rgba(15,23,42,.4)!important}.choco-container[data-theme=light] .text-white\/20{color:rgba(15,23,42,.2)!important}.choco-container[data-theme=light] .border-white\/5{border-color:rgba(15,23,42,.06)!important}.choco-container[data-theme=light] .border-white\/10{border-color:rgba(15,23,42,.1)!important}.choco-container[data-theme=light] .border-white\/20{border-color:rgba(15,23,42,.2)!important}.choco-container[data-theme=light] .border-white\/40{border-color:rgba(15,23,42,.4)!important}.choco-container[data-theme=light] .choco-theme-toggle{color:#818cf8}.choco-container[data-theme=light] .footer-contact-link:hover{color:#818cf8!important}.choco-container[data-theme=light] .choco-logo-img{filter:none}